Study on safety coal pillar mining and internal dump space optimization of adjacent mining area in turning period in Huolinhe North Open-pit Coal Mine

Based on the mining conditions and development status of Huolinhe North Open-pit Coal Mine, in view of the problems of adjacent coal mining area steering, coal column mining in the mining section, tight of the inner dump space, the stability of composite slope of stope-inner dump is analyzed to solve the potential slope safety problems caused by the landslide area of internal drainage pressing foot, mining and timely pressing slope, determine the final mining form and mining mode of the coal pillar area in the mining section, improve the coal resource recovery rate, the mining and stripping project plan during the transition period of the mining area is planned in detail, and the inner dumping space is optimized to avoid the outer dumping area, which provides guarantee for the safe and efficient production of open-pit coal mine.
